Before integrating this illustration into any commercial design, I recommend the following steps to ensure it complements your brand effectively:- Test on Real Packaging Mockups: See how it looks on a sample box or label before finalizing the design.
- Check Black and White Usage: Ensure it still reads clearly in grayscale for printed materials.
- Preview on Small Labels: Confirm it scales down without losing definition or becoming pixelated.
- Test with Brand Colors: Overlay it on your brand palette to see how it interacts with your color scheme.
- Compare with Competitor Packaging: Assess whether it gives your brand a unique edge in the market.
- Check Print Quality: Especially for PNG or SVG files, verify resolution and file compatibility with printers.
- Review Transparency: If using on transparent backgrounds, confirm the PNG layers are clean and layered correctly.
- Inspect Vector Editability: If the design comes in SVG format, test whether it’s editable for custom tweaks.
- Font Compatibility Test: Try it beside different font styles—serif, sans serif, script, handwritten—to find the most harmonious pairing.
- Confirm Commercial Licensing: Always double-check the commercial license before using it in client work or for selling physical products.
